Routing in Vehicular Networks: Feasibility, Security and Modeling Issues
Vehicular networks are sets of surface transportation systems that have the ability to communicate with each other. There are several possible network architectures to organize their in-vehicle computing systems. متن کاملEnhancements in Security, Performance Modeling and Optimization in Vehicular Networks
Secure communication of time critical information in V2V networks is expected to be achieved via a robust infrastructure that provides security related services at all times. This document explores the impact of the security overheads on the performance of V2V communication and introduces a metric called Confidence on Security (CoS) that provides an algorithm to accept and drop messages in VANETs.
